To provide a cylindrical manganese dry battery having an excellent storing function by preventing air from flowing into the battery while being stored and preventing deterioration of voltage and current caused by air inflow.
This cylindrical manganese dry battery has such a constitution that, a closure body 7 provided with a carbon rod 6 in a center transmission hole 7a and in which the positive electrode terminal 11 is mounted on an upper end of the carbon rod 6, is disposed in an opening of a zinc can 1 filled with a positive electrode mix and a separator, and a negative electrode plate is disposed on a bottom of the zinc can 1, and a thermally contractible resin tube 10 is arranged on an outer periphery of the zinc can 1, and this thermo- shrinking resin tube 10 is thermally contracted so as to curl the opening end of the zinc can 1, and the closure body 7 is fastened and sealed by grooving. A silicone oil 12 is interposed in all surfaces or a part of surface defined between the zinc can 1 and the closure body 7. A viscosity of the silicone oil 12 is preferably set to 200-2000 cSt (25°C).
